My studio is introducing BiAB! First one in Germany apparently but it cost 50€ which is substantially more than their Shellac price and that was already tough on my budget.

Apparently BiAB last 3-4 weeks though, hows everyone’s experience with that? Shellac is a total hit and miss for me. Had it last perfectly for 3 weeks and other times it comes off within the first week.
Depends what the brand is, my understanding is that BIAB is by The Gel Bottle, but other brands have a similar builder gel. The salon I go to uses The Gel Bottle and I *absolutely* love their builder gel. I just had my set removed today after being on for four weeks and it was still 💯 immaculate. I only got it off because I can’t justify continually getting it done. It’s costing about £30 to get applied and about the same for infill (add extra for nail art). I wouldn’t get anything else.

Any tips for getting nail extensions off at home?

read on Google “soak them In acetone cotton buds with tin foil for 30mins” and then slowly push off with a cuticle stick, 2 hours later I still haven’t got one sucessfully off but now they look a mess HELP 🙈😂😂
30 mins is way too long! If you leave them for too long they reharden so thats why you can’t get them off. Are they gel or acrylic?

Does anyone have any recommendations for normal nail varnish? Really want pretty nails but can't justify spending on a gel appointment at the moment so wondering which brands last well. No chance of me getting a gel setup at home I'm afraid!
I like Essie Gel Couture. The Barry M Gelly nail varnishes also last really long on me. Even though they're called "gel" they're just normal varnishes, no lights or anything required.
